You may first have to attach the … WebThe 2N2222 transistor, which is one of the most common / cheap transistors out there (less than a dollar per 100!), can tolerate up to 30V (collector-emitter) and 600 milliamps. Typical logic circuits are either 3.3V (Raspberry Pi for example is a 3.3V device) or 5V (Most Arduino's are 5V). The components Ben uses are all for 5V.
